New Focus on Water

Page 6: Shale Gas Innovation Contest

Extensive Water Treatment

CONSOL treats over 36 billion gallons of mine water annually and manages over 97 billion gallons of waterOperate 103 waste water treatment plants

Currently operate one Reverse Osmosis ZLD plant and commissioning another that will start up in May 2013 to treat mine water

Operate several passive as well as active selenium treatment systems

Evaluating unique systems such as floating wetlands that could be adapted for use at our sites

In 2011, CONSOL had total withdrawals for its mining operations of 25.3 billion gallons of water

We recycled and re-used 26% of that demandFor CONSOL’s gas segment, we had a total demand of 0.2 billion gallons of water

We recycled and re-used 31% of that demand
